Complete 5 pages APA formatted article: Bangladesh Factory Collapse. The building of the Bangladesh factory also contained some shops and banks on the lower floor. The clothing factory employed about 5,000 employees (Burke, 2013). The garments were being manufactured for international companies from the west. Most of the employees of the company were women who provided cheap labor. This raised the question of exploitation of the poor countries by the multinationals belonging to the western countries. Although cracks had been noted at the building the previous day, the employees were forced to report to work the following day. The employees were told that they will not be paid if they did not report to work. It is during the following day that the tragic event took place. Discussion

The low standards of safety and poor working environment are largely blamed for the collapse of the factory building. The management of the company ignored the safety of the employees even after it was evident that there were cracks on the walls and beams. It is understood that the management of the company was under pressure to complete the orders from the multinationals based in western countries. The rights of the workers at the factory were not considered which contributed to a high number of deaths. A majority of the employees at the factory were women and they were highly exploited in terms of payment and the working conditions (Yardley, 2013). This is an indication that the management treated the employees with little respect for their rights since they were women and could not easily defend their rights. According to the theory of feminism, gender inequality is common in society and women are usually the victims of inequality (Gunew, 2013). In most cases, women are usually subjected to exploitation by virtue of being women. In society, it is easy to exploit the women since they may not be able to defend their rights or their voice will not be listened to. In the case of the collapse of the factory, the employees who were mostly women were threatened. The employees had no choice but to resume their duties despite the looming threat that was evident.
